Clever Cloud’s Keycloak add-on, developed with Please Open-it, is now available in public beta. We enhanced user experience, performances and features since the alpha stage. We revised the default configuration of underlying resources. We now use a S flavored Java application with more memory and a XXS Small Space PostgreSQL database which is enough for low-volume needs. Of course, you can change it according to your needs at any time.

The default Keycloak version is now 25.0.6. If you want to upgrade, change the CC_KEYCLOAK_VERSION environment variable to 25.0.6 and restart the Java application. You can also add the new CC_METRICS_PROMETHEUS_PATH=/metrics and CC_METRICS_PROMETHEUS_PORT=9000to access metrics from Grafana.

We plan to upgrade to 26.x in the next few weeks after checking its stability and validating it for our platform.
